What Is Coffee Chia Pudding?

Chia pudding is a no-cook dish made by soaking chia seeds in liquid until they absorb moisture and form a thick, gel-like consistency. The seeds expand and create a texture similar to tapioca pudding.

When coffee is added to the mixture, it transforms the pudding into a flavorful breakfast or snack with a subtle caffeine boost. Creamy Coffee Chia Pudding blends brewed coffee, milk, chia seeds, and a touch of sweetener to create a balanced dish that feels indulgent but remains nutritious.

This recipe has become especially popular among people who enjoy meal prep because it can be made the night before and stored in the refrigerator. By morning, the pudding is perfectly set and ready to eat.

Ingredients for Creamy Coffee Chia Pudding

The beauty of this recipe lies in its simplicity. With just a handful of ingredients, you can create a rich and satisfying dish.

Base ingredients

3 tablespoons chia seeds
1 cup milk (dairy, almond, oat, or coconut milk)
½ cup brewed coffee, cooled
1 tablespoon maple syrup or honey
½ teaspoon vanilla extract
A small pinch of salt

Choosing the Right Coffee

The flavor of Creamy Coffee Chia Pudding depends largely on the coffee you use.

Brew strength matters

For the best results, brew coffee slightly stronger than usual. A strong coffee flavor balances the creaminess of the milk and sweetness of the pudding.

Espresso option

Espresso can also be used instead of regular coffee. If using espresso, dilute it slightly with water or milk to avoid an overly intense flavor.

Temperature matters

Always allow the coffee to cool before mixing it with the other ingredients. Hot coffee can affect the texture of the pudding and cause uneven thickening.

How to Make Creamy Coffee Chia Pudding

Preparing this pudding takes only a few minutes.

Step 1 Prepare the coffee

Brew a cup of coffee and allow it to cool completely. Cooling the coffee prevents the chia seeds from clumping together.

Step 2 Mix the liquids

In a medium bowl or jar, combine the milk, cooled coffee, maple syrup or honey, vanilla extract, and salt. Stir or whisk until everything is well combined.

Step 3 Add the chia seeds

Add the chia seeds to the mixture and stir thoroughly so they distribute evenly.

Step 4 Stir again after resting

Let the mixture sit for about five minutes. Stir again to break up any clumps that may have formed.

Step 5 Refrigerate

Cover the container and place it in the refrigerator for at least two to four hours. Overnight chilling works even better and creates a thicker texture.

Step 6 Adjust the texture

After chilling, stir the pudding again. If it feels too thick, add a small splash of milk and mix until the desired consistency is reached.

Step 7 Add toppings and serve

Spoon the pudding into serving bowls or jars and add your favorite toppings.

Tips for the Perfect Creamy Coffee Chia Pudding

Small adjustments can make a big difference in the final texture and flavor.

Stir twice during preparation

The second stir after five minutes helps prevent clumping and ensures an even pudding texture.

Use the correct chia-to-liquid ratio

A good ratio is about 3 tablespoons of chia seeds for every 1½ cups of liquid.

Taste before chilling

Before placing the mixture in the refrigerator, taste it and adjust sweetness if necessary.

Let it rest overnight

While two hours is enough, overnight resting produces the best texture.

Flavor Variations

One of the best things about Creamy Coffee Chia Pudding is how easy it is to customize.

Mocha coffee chia pudding

Add 1 teaspoon cocoa powder to the mixture before chilling. This creates a chocolate-coffee flavor similar to a mocha drink.

Vanilla latte version

Increase the vanilla extract slightly and use a lightly sweetened milk to create a latte-inspired pudding.

Caramel coffee pudding

Stir in a small amount of caramel syrup or date syrup for a dessert-like flavor.

Cinnamon coffee pudding

Add a pinch of cinnamon or nutmeg to give the pudding a warm, comforting aroma.

Banana coffee pudding

Blend a small mashed banana into the liquid mixture for natural sweetness and added creaminess.

Meal Prep and Storage

One of the biggest advantages of this pudding is its ability to be prepared ahead of time.

Refrigeration

Store the pudding in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to four days.

Portioning

Divide the pudding into small jars or containers immediately after mixing so each serving is ready to go.

Stir before serving

Chia pudding may thicken further during storage. Simply stir and add a splash of milk if necessary.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

Even simple recipes can go wrong if small details are overlooked.

Using hot coffee

Hot coffee can cause uneven thickening and clumping.

Not stirring enough

Chia seeds can stick together if the mixture is not stirred properly.

Too many chia seeds

Adding too many seeds creates an overly thick pudding.

Too little liquid

If the mixture is too dry, the pudding will feel dense rather than creamy.

Frequently Asked Questions

Expand All:

Can I use instant coffee instead of brewed coffee?

Yes. Dissolve 1 teaspoon of instant coffee in ½ cup warm water, then allow it to cool before mixing.

Why didn’t my chia pudding thicken?

The most common reason is using too little chia seeds. The typical ratio is about 3 tablespoons of chia seeds per 1½ cups of liquid.
